Appropriate Preposition:

  • Difference between ( পার্থক্য ) There is no difference between the two brothers.
  • Sanguine of ( নিশ্চিত ) She is sanguine of her success.
  • Blind to ( দোষের প্রতি অন্ধ ) He is blind to his won faults.
  • Clue to ( সূত্র ) Find out the clue to the mystery.
  • Distinguish between ( প্রভেদ করা ) Distinguish between a phrase and a clause.
  • Officiate for ( পরিবর্তে কাজ করা (ব্যক্তি) ) He officiated for me in that post.

Idioms:

  • At last ( অবশেষে ) I got my missing book at last.
  • Stone's throw ( অতি নিকটে ) Our school is at a stone's throw form our house.
  • set a naught ( কলা দেখানো )
  • As it were ( যেন ) The sun is, as it were , the lamp of the universe.
  • Nip in the bud ( অঙ্কুরে বিনষ্ট করা ) All his hopes were nipped in the bud.
  • slap on the wrist ( মৃদু শাস্তি ) Although he broke the rules, he was only given a slap on the wrist
